Hi Guys- Rosie received some upgrades this year. I removed our 66 AH AGM battery and added a 100AH Lithium. It actually give us almost 3x the usable capacity and around 1/2 the weight. I also built a “tower” to mount a 150watt solar panel. It is also a good place for our life ring to hang and  to mount a spool of line for stern tying while at anchor (not my favorite way to anchor but very common in these waters). I also added an engine cover that double as a cockpit table. Tilts up nicely when the engine is raised. I don’t think the “tower” is an aesthetic plus but it was the best I could come up with to have the solar panel out of the way and unshaded. With a dinghy and 2 stand up paddle boards on the PH roof there isn’t much real estate left for much else. There are a few other things I have done to her such as changing the angle of the head door to give a bit more room on the throne.  The scary part is she is pretty done. Now I am doing maintenance like redoing varnish. Not nearly as much fun as building!

Hi Guys- Been out on Rosie for the last few days and away from wifi. Jay, I agree. Time on aboard helps to figure out all of the refinements that make our boats just a bit better. The best place to stowe things, ergonomics, etc. Lots of fun. The down side to all of the improvements is the added weight. A pound here and there have made a small negative difference in fuel consumption. The price for creature comfort.

Don thanks for the complement of the engine cover. I like how it cleans up the look of the aft end of the boat. The table has turned out to be a nice addition.

Reacher, noise reduction has not been as good as I hoped. Only slight improvement. I might try some kind of insulation and hope that helps. Thankfully, even if the sound is not reduced a great deal I am glad to have the cover. More sound reduction will be a bonus.
